Performance

Pros:

  • Available in diesel, electric, and plug-in hybrid variants

  • Electric version offers a range of approximately 200 miles

  • Diesel engines provide 35-40 mpg in real-world driving

Cons:

  • Hesitant automatic gearbox in some models

  • Entry-level diesel may feel sluggish for urban driving

Safety rating

Pros:

  • Equipped with side and curtain airbags for enhanced passenger protection

  • Autonomous emergency braking and lane assist included

Cons:

  • Not yet crash-tested by Euro NCAP; related models have mixed ratings

  • Some advanced safety features only available on higher trims

Storage space

Pros:

  • Vast interior space with up to nine seats available

  • Boot capacity of 696 litres with all seats in use, expanding to 1,211 litres in long-wheelbase versions

Cons:

  • Large tailgate requires significant space to open

  • Access to rear seats may be challenging in tight spaces

Driver Assist tech

Pros:

  • Features a 12-inch digital instrument cluster and a 13-inch touchscreen

  • Includes connected services and over-the-air updates

Cons:

  • Touchscreen climate controls can be fiddly to use

  • Some features may not be intuitive for new users

Media/comfort

Pros:

  • High-quality interior with attractive materials and ample storage options

  • Comfortable seating with good legroom in all rows

Cons:

  • Infotainment system can be confusing at times

  • Limited overhead storage space

Summary

The Volkswagen Transporter Shuttle excels in space, versatility, and comfort, making it an excellent choice for families and commercial use alike. Its range of powertrains, including electric options, enhances its appeal, although some may find the automatic gearbox and infotainment system less than perfect. Overall, it represents a strong value proposition in the MPV market.
